Clean dryer vents
You will need to spend a couple hundred bucks on quality rods and brushes but it will allow to make some spending money. $40-80 per vent

I started doing it a few years ago on my days off from the FD.
I didnt grt as much work as i wanted at first but it did make some good extra money. Dryer vents cause about 15k house fires a year. Mine at home was so clogged i cleaned mine and realized there might be a market for it.
Google dry vent cleaning. And dryer vent fires.
You can do pretty good with the right tools and a little door to door knocking.
I also put ads on craigs list and a man called me with 16 4 plexes. I did all of them over a coulle weeks and made good money

Not sure what you coach but I would use your skillset, education, and contacts that you already have. run strength and speed camps during the Summer and or breaks. I have a friend that is a trainer for adults. He also does Speed camps. I sent my 2 kids to a 3 week speed camp during the Summer. I paid $600 for the 2. I think there were about 12 kids in the camp. It was 4 days a week for 1 1/2 hours. If you do the math that aint bad. He also does weight training and will do groups of 3 high school kids at a time and charges $60 an hour for the group.
